Highlights

Upwards of 2 feet of snow that fell since Friday the 13th under gusty WSW winds still sits upon persistent weak layers that formed during our previous dry, sunny high pressure. These weak layers and others mid storm are showing signs of propigating: you could still trigger a persistent slab avalanche, 1-3 feet deep, especially on wind and sun shelterd slopes. Wind loaded areas near ridgelines may be more sensitive.

Use extra cautous routefinding and travel protocols on sheltered and leeward slopes steeper than 30 degrees, and evaluate the snowpack before traveling on a steep slope.

    Weak layers of surface hoar and near surface facets were buried around December 8th under about 5", and then Friday the 13th-Wednesday the 18th: our last storm, laid down another 2 -3 feet of snow (2-3" of SWE) resting on weak layers. Mid-storm, there was a break that developed near surface facets, surface hoar, and graupel on the snow surface and was buried by the remaining 1.25+ or so feet. We were able to get moderate propagating results Wednesday on this mid storm weak layer and hard propagating results on the 12/8 layer.

    Be cautious and don’t expose more than one person at a time to avalanche terrain...These persistent weak layers are not everywhere and were likely destroyed in many places where the wind, sun, and warm inverted temps helped beat them down. Likely areas that will hold these lurking weak layers are going to be in sun and wind sheltered areas. Forecasted warming temps may help to bond these weak layers sooner than colder weather but only time will tell. 

     Unlike storm instabilities, Persistent Slabs are commonly triggered remotely, from flat areas, and failures can propagate across terrain features like ridges, ribs, and gullies. 

    This problem poses one of the hardest for riders and sliders to dance around. Use good travel protocols on not only upper elevation, but also mid elevation protected slopes... Choose simple terrain to begin your day with representative inconsequential test slopes where if your sled or ski cut sends you on a ride it won’t be a big deal.

     Slopes steep enough to slide should be approached with caution and the snowpack evaluated before you travel.

Avalanche Discussion

Our hearts go out to the loved ones effected by  the unfortunate avalnche over the weekend, just South of our advisory area on West Mountain where a rider triggered avalanche and was caught and buried in a terrain trap. This avalanche failed 2-3 feet deep on buried surface hoar and near surface facets that formed during clear nights. Test scores are still producing propigating results around  1 and 2 feet down.

Always keep you eyes on you partners while they are traveling on slopes steep enough to slide, and avoid areas that are terrrain traps like gullies, creeks, and steep to flat transitions where the snow could bury you deeper and easier, and these weak layers may hide.

Aside from triggering a persistent slab avalanche all of this new 2-3 feet of snow we got over the weekend is going to be getting heated by warming, above average temps and may produceD-1 Loose snow avalanches under direct sunlight as daytime temps climb and Stiff wind slabs in exposed areas at upper elevations are possible but likely healing fast and can be noticable with snow surface etching clues.

Start with slopes that if they slid the consequences would be low to none. Avoid Terrain Trap areas like gullies, creeks, depressions, and cliffs. Only allow one person on a steep slope of any aspect while someone watches from a true safe spot.
